TRAINING TIP: Please remember, only YOU can make yourself proficient in any software package.  The trainers are here to help guide you through the material and demonstrate how to do the tasks, but to become proficient in any software package, you have to PRACTICE.  Going to one class without practicing will not make you proficient.  

If you could take 15 to 30 minutes each day just to run through an iTutor or do one exercise, you would be surprised at how much that will help.
